The lanthanide series starts with:

  • a)
    Thorium

  • b)
    Lutetium

  • c)
    Lawrencium

  • d)
    cerium

Correct answer is option 'D'. Can you explain this answer?
Most Upvoted Answer
The lanthanide series starts with:a)Thoriumb)Lutetiumc)Lawrenciumd)cer...
The lanthanide series starts from cerium and ends in lutetium
